Understanding ADHD
ADHD is characterized by a consistent pattern of inattention and/or hyperactivity-impulsivity that disrupts functioning or advancement. The symptoms usually provide before the age of 12, and they can cause troubles in school, work, and social settings.
Common Symptoms of ADHD
| Type of Symptoms | Description |
|---|---|
| Inattention | Trouble focusing, lack of organization, and lapse of memory |
| Hyperactivity | Excessive motion, fidgeting, and problem remaining seated |
| Impulsivity | Acting without believing, interrupting others, and inability to await one’s turn |

The Role of Online ADHD Tests
Free ADHD tests online can serve as a hassle-free and available way for people to determine their prospective symptoms. These tests normally include a series of concerns examining various behaviors, experiences, and troubles connected with ADHD.
Advantages of Online ADHD Tests
-
Accessibility: Being readily available Online Test For ADHD Adults indicates anybody can take these tests from the comfort of their own home, making them an outstanding resource for people who may be hesitant to check out a medical or psychological office.
-
Initial Insights: These tests can supply initial insights into whether a person should look for additional evaluation from a professional.
-
Affordable: Many online tests are free, making them a cost effective choice for those looking for self-assessment.
-
Anonymity: Taking a test online enables people to preserve privacy, which can be specifically vital for those feeling stigma around psychological health discussions.
-
User-Friendly: Most tests are simple and simple to comprehend, requiring no specialized understanding.
Limitations of Online ADHD Tests
While online tests have their advantages, they also feature some restrictions:
-
Not Definitive: These tests can not provide an official diagnosis; they must only be viewed as an initial tool.
-
Irregularity in Quality: The precision and dependability of online tests can differ significantly, frequently depending upon the source.
-
Self-Reporting Bias: Responses might be affected by mood variations or a lack of insight into one’s own behavior.
-
Lack of Personalization: Unlike professional evaluations that may consist of interviews and observations, Online ADHD Test For Adults tests can not represent the subtleties of specific cases.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. Are online ADHD tests precise?
A lot of online ADHD tests can offer an affordable sign of whether one might have symptoms of ADHD, however they are not created to be conclusive. A formal diagnosis needs to only be made by a qualified specialist.
2. What should I do if my online test indicates I might have ADHD?
If your test results recommend that you might have ADHD, the next finest step is to consult a psychological health expert for an extensive assessment.
3. Can kids take online ADHD tests?
Yes, lots of online ADHD tests accommodate children; however, the analysis of outcomes need to still be reviewed by a qualified professional.
4. Exist any costs related to these online tests?
A lot of online ADHD tests are free, however some platforms may charge for more detailed reports or follow-up services.
5. Will taking an online ADHD test lead to a diagnosis?
No, taking an online test alone will not result in a formal diagnosis. These tests act as an initial indicator of possible symptoms.
